Aaron Williams, Minot, charged with burglary

Aaron Douglas Williams, 35, Minot, is accused of breaking into a woman’s residence early Sunday morning.

He is charged with Class B felony burglary committed at night in district court in Minot.

According to the probable cause affidavit filed with the court, Williams had been arguing with the woman through the locked front door and the woman refused to let him into her residence. Douglas then pushed his shoulder against the door and forced his way in. When police arrived, Williams and the woman were sitting on the couch and were still arguing.

Williams was scheduled to make an initial appearance on the burglary charge before Judge Todd Cresap later this week.
